Las Vegas’s Weather All Year

Las Vegas has a desert climate, which means that in the summer it gets very hot and in the winter it doesn’t get too cold. The best times to be outside are usually late spring and early fall, when the days are warm and the nights are cool. The summer heat can make it hard to walk for long periods of time, but it’s great for people who like to swim and go out at night. The weather stays mild in the winter, which is great for shows and other things to do inside.

The time of year when things are busy and when things are slow

The months of March to May and September to November are the busiest. These are the best times to go because the weather is nice, hotel prices are high, and there are a lot of things to do. During the off-season, which is usually from June to August and December to February, hotels are quieter, prices are lower, and there are fewer people. These months are great for cheap trips.

The Best Time for Events and Activities

There are more big events, concerts, and festivals in the spring and fall than in any other season. In the summer, pool parties are the most popular, and in the winter, there are holiday events, special shows, and New Year’s Eve parties. When you choose the right time, it depends on whether you like nightlife, entertainment, or holiday celebrations.

  1. What months in Las Vegas have the best weather?
    The best weather is usually from March to May or from September to November.
  2. What time of year is best to visit Las Vegas?
    The prices of hotels are usually lowest in the summer and winter.
  3. Is summer a good time to visit Las Vegas?
    Yes, if you like nightlife, pool parties, and cheap hotel rooms. But the heat can be really bad.
  4. What time of year is best for families to visit Las Vegas?
    In the spring and fall, the weather is nice for outdoor activities and attractions that are good for families.
